Output ec98edf6eb8b890a9186dd0b984e953951c4196a6ab6836afe67cee601b98b74:0

value
132660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c906163570b28367cb5706e3a80a608a0fea637 OP_EQUAL
address
37DFRnG7cMh89M812HSdvPg2RQopC99in5
transaction
ec98edf6eb8b890a9186dd0b984e953951c4196a6ab6836afe67cee601b98b74
spent
true